Faraz Khan is a UK based Pakistani social entrepreneur, investor and author who believes in bringing a positive change in the society through entrepreneurship business and trade. He is a published author, writer, lecturer and leading authority on social entrepreneurship in Pakistan and UK.
He is well known for his forward-thinking business models that allow him to fulfill a personal commitment to better the lives of the residents in Pakistan, UK and beyond.
In the past 9 years, he and his partners, have created 11 leading businesses globally.
He represents Pakistan on major global entrepreneurial forums and has been recognized for his business acumen as well his passion to make Pakistan an attractive business destination for local and global business community.
He brings with him years of banking and corporate experience that is a mix of both local and international cultures of businesses, enabling him to integrate successful models into The entrepreneurial eco systems of UK and Pakistan.
Over the period of 10 years he has taken many entrepreneurial initiatives, in the field of media, socio-economic development, arts, entrepreneurship, trade promotion and urban development, transforming each into a success story and considers the idea of inspiring and mentoring the young generation to be the change agents themselves. A staunch believer in the concept of “everything is possible with intent, idea & people” provided that there is a will to make things happen.
His work experience with different global organizations, each representing different countries but all pivoted to one agenda; best practices for regional and economic development. His most notable work includes the launch of a social entrepreneurial venture Seed ventures, the first of such in UK & Pakistan that actively promotes, supports and fosters entrepreneurship from grass root, business schools and micro segments of the society.
The primary focus is to help scale the existing sector of entrepreneurs working with local communities into new markets. Apart from the corporate brand & holdings company for his socio-business ventures, Seed ventures is going to be a think tank for fostering entrepreneurship at micro, social and youth segments in UK, south Asia specifically in Pakistan & Oman.
Seed ventures is in the final phases of launching a Social investment Fund SIF which would be invested through structured and indigenous models into Pakistan’s rural and semi urban entrepreneurial eco system.
Faraz Khan has been appointed as a member of Catalyst UKTI, joining UK’s most powerful business advocates representing British interests around the world and championing the UK as the world’s best international business partner.
He sits on the advisory board of All Party Parliamentary Group on Entrepreneurship that advises the UK Parliament and both the houses on the development of Entrepreneurship in the UK.
He has also been invited to join Atlantic Council’s advisory board, which is going to advise the governments on bringing the Indian & Pakistani entrepreneurs together through Dosti network.
One of Seed ventures company Gizelle Communication has been the finalist in Arabia 500 fastest growing companies in MENA region 2011. Another of Seed venture initiative has been nominated as Pakistan top 100 Company in March 2012.
Faraz has been nominated as an Asia society leader – a global think tank to represent Pakistan in Delhi, India. He has also been nominated as Future Leaders Power 100 Pakistan, a selection that signifies and collates the 100 most promising personalities who will shape the future of Pakistan.
He is a published co-author of a leading succession management parable Pukhtheory, which has been a tremendous success in corporate and entrepreneurial communities of Pakistan and beyond.
He speaks frequently on business, entrepreneurship & trade on international forums.
